Md. Code Ann., Crim. Law § 11-104.1

(a) In Harford County and Cecil County, a person who operates a bookstore or entertainment venue in which an item or activity described in § 11-102 or § 11-103 of this subtitle is shown, displayed, or depicted and constitutes a majority of the items or activities offered for sale or rental by the bookstore or entertainment venue:

(1) shall require each individual upon entering the premises to display a driver’s license or an identification card that substantiates the individual’s age; and

(2) may not knowingly allow a minor to remain on the premises.

(b) A person who violates this section is guilty of a misdemeanor and on conviction is subject to imprisonment not exceeding 6 months or a fine not exceeding $1,000 or both.
